DIO Corporation (039840) - Cash Flow Conversion Efficiency

Latest as of September 2025: 0.015x

Based on the latest financial reports, DIO Corporation (039840) has a cash flow conversion efficiency ratio of 0.015x as of September 2025. Cash flow conversion efficiency measures how effectively a company's net assets (equity) generate operating cash flow. It is calculated by dividing operating cash flow (₩2.85 Billion ≈ $1.93 Million USD) by net assets (₩194.78 Billion ≈ $132.00 Million USD). A higher ratio indicates that the company is more efficient at using its equity to generate cash flow from its core operations. About

DIO Corporation manufactures and sells dental implants in South Korea and internationally. The company offers UFII implant internal submerged and no-submerged systems, FTN implant external systems, protem implants, and UV active implant systems.
